The global Railway Electronic Interlocking System market size was US$ 1150 million in 2025 and is forecast to reach a readjusted size of US$ 1901 million by 2032 with a CAGR of 7.4% during the forecast period 2026-2032.
Railway Electronic Interlocking System is a core safety-critical control system in railway transportation, which uses electronic components, microprocessors and software programs to logically interlock and control railway signal equipment, switch points and train routes, ensuring the safe and orderly operation of trains. It replaces traditional mechanical or electrical interlocking systems with higher reliability, flexibility and intelligence, automatically verifying the safety of train routes, preventing conflicting route arrangements, wrong switch positions and incorrect signal displays, and providing real-time monitoring and fault alarm functions for railway operation. As an essential part of modern railway signaling systems, it is widely applied in railway stations, marshalling yards and section lines, serving as the "brain" to guarantee the safety of train shunting, departure and arrival, and laying a foundation for efficient railway transportation.
The demand for Railway Electronic Interlocking System is driven by the continuous expansion of railway networks, the upgrading of existing railway infrastructure and the pursuit of safer, more efficient railway operation. With the acceleration of railway construction in both domestic and global markets, especially the development of high-speed railways, urban rail transit and freight railways, there is a growing need to replace outdated interlocking systems with electronic ones to improve operational safety and efficiency. Additionally, the trend of railway intelligence and digitization further boosts demand, as electronic interlocking systems can be seamlessly integrated with train control systems, dispatching systems and other intelligent equipment to realize integrated operation and management. From a business perspective, there are significant opportunities in providing customized interlocking solutions for different types of railways, undertaking the renovation of old systems and the installation of new systems, and providing after-sales maintenance and technical support services. The continuous advancement of technologies such as 5G, Internet of Things and artificial intelligence also opens up opportunities to develop more intelligent, automated electronic interlocking systems, meeting the evolving needs of modern railway transportation and expanding the market space for related enterprises.
